Begin by preparing a sheet pan with parchment paper or a silicone mat .
In a large non-stick pot, combine sugar and water, stirring until well mixed. Pour the corn syrup into the mixture and give it a good stir, then gently bring it to a boil over medium-low heat stirring every few minutes to ensure it doesn’t stick to the bottom. Use a candy thermometer and measure it until it reaches 250°F.
Pour the peanuts into the mixture and carry on stirring until it reaches a temperature of 300°F.
Take the pot off the heat and add the butter, baking soda, and vanilla. Stir until it starts to bubble and change consistency.
Carefully pour the mixture onto the prepared baking sheet. Allow it to cool and set; this should take around 45 minutes.
Once it has solidified, either cut or break the mixture into pieces and store them in an airtight container.
